Off-grid properties require significant investment in solar power, water catchment (vats), and security measures like fencing or cameras.

Popular areas like Ambergris Caye and Placencia offer more amenities but higher prices, whereas inland regions like Cayo provide more land for lower costs but may require 4x4 vehicles due to road conditions. buying a house in belize
